Package org.loboevolution.js
Class JavaScript
java.lang.Object
org.loboevolution.js.JavaScript
JavaScript class.
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oiddefineElementClass(Scriptable scope, Document document, String jsClassName, String elementName, Class<?> javaClass) voiddefineJsObject(Scriptable scope, String jsClassName, Class<?> javaClass, JavaInstantiator instantiator) getJavaObject(Object javascriptObject, Class<?> type) getJavaObject.getJavascriptObject(Object raw, Scriptable scope) Returns an object that may be used by the Javascript engine.
-
Constructor Details
-
JavaScript
public JavaScript()
-
-
Method Details
-
getJavaObject
getJavaObject.
-
getJavascriptObject
Returns an object that may be used by the Javascript engine.- Parameters:
raw- aObjectobject.scope- aScriptableobject.- Returns:
- a
Objectobject.
-
defineElementClass
public void defineElementClass(Scriptable scope, Document document, String jsClassName, String elementName, Class<?> javaClass) -
defineJsObject
public void defineJsObject(Scriptable scope, String jsClassName, Class<?> javaClass, JavaInstantiator instantiator)
-